Make a Plan

The first step in any home renovation project is to create a plan. This will help you figure out what you need to do, when you need to do it, and how much it will all cost. It is important to be as detailed as possible when making your plan, as this will make the execution of the project go much smoother.

Get Your Finances in Order

Before you start any home renovation, it is crucial to make sure you have your finances in order. This means getting a clear idea of how much money you have to spend, and what kind of financing you will need to get if you do not have the full amount upfront.

Once you know your budget, you can start looking for the right contractor or home improvement company to help you with your project. Choose the Right Contractor

One of the most important decisions you will make when renovating your home is choosing the right contractor. This person will be responsible for executing your plan, so it is important to find someone you can trust.

When looking for a contractor, be sure to get referrals from friends or family members who have gone through a similar process. Once you have found a few potential candidates, ask them for detailed estimates and compare their prices before making your final decision. Be Prepared for the Unexpected

No matter how well you plan, there is always a chance that something will go wrong during your home renovation. Whether it is a contractor who does not show up on time or a problem with the materials you have chosen, it is important to be prepared for the unexpected.

The best way to do this is to have a contingency fund set aside specifically for your renovation project. This way, if something does go wrong, you will have the money you need to fix it without putting a dent in your overall budget.
